> SimpleDateFormat does not respect the timezone you used. Try using the
> Joda-Time formatting mechanisms instead.

> > Hi,
> >
> > Check the following code,
> >
> >   void printBirthday(int year, int month, int day, int offset) {
> >     MutableDateTime birthday = new
> > MutableDateTime(DateTimeZone.forOffsetHours(offset));
> >
> >     SimpleDateFormat format = new SimpleDateFormat();
> >     System.out.print("offset:" + offset + " " +
> > format.format(birthday.toDate()));
> >
> >     birthday.addYears(year - birthday.getYear());
> >     birthday.addMonths(month - birthday.getMonthOfYear());
> >     birthday.addDays(day - birthday.getDayOfMonth());
> >
> >     System.out.println(" date:" + format.format(birthday.toDateTime()));
> >   }
> >
> >
> > when I invoke it like this, printBirthday(2008, 10, 20, 14); It prints...
> >
> > offset:14 2008/10/21 2:40 PM date:10/20/08 2:40 PM
> >
> > and when I invoke same date with offest 15... printBirthday(2008, 10, 20,
> > 15); It prints...
> >
> > offset:14 2008/10/21 2:40 PM date:10/20/08 2:40 PM
> >
> > See how the joda converted day is "19th" for offset 15 while with offset
> 14
> > it is "20th" (with the time being the same)? Is this expected? I thought
> the
> > date should be 20th irrespective of the timezone (or at least the time
> > should be corrected).
